President trump is set to officially launch his reelection effort tomorrow, but today that launch is getting a bit overshadowed by a purge of campaign pollsters after numbers leaked showing the president running behind democrats. Thats multiple. In key battleground states. Of course, it includes joe biden in michigan and wisconsin. Sources tell cnn the president is frustrated at the attention those results have garnered. And now hes claiming theyre fake. The president showing his frustration this morning in a tweet saying, only fake polls show him running behind democrats. Of course, these were polls produced by his own campaign. Sarah westwood joins us. The president has taken aim at media organizations, media polls that dont make him look good. This is his own campaign. Does he expect folks to believe these polls were face even though they were produced by people working for him . Under the 2015 nuclear deal. Iran wants to increase its production of low grade uranium, which is the kind used to Power Nuclear reactors. This comes just days after iran was blamed for attacking two oil tankers in the gulf of oman. Iran has denied those claims. Cnns Fred Pleitgen it with us with more. What message is iran trying to send by breaking its agreement on enriching uranium . Reporter iranians are not adhering to all the terms of the agreement. What the iranians are saying is they are quickly going to quadruple their output of low enriched uranium. Thats the uranium used for power plants, not for nuclear weapons, for instance. The iranians say theyll reach that level within ten days. Thats a clear message, first of all, to the United States that the iranians are very serious about their Nuclear Program and also very serious about count cannering the United States and middle east.
